Output 85c39dbcf3b0098f14ebd628d38ab2db3eb90325fc45a1467fe2a52213c4bf06:29

value
2506239
script pubkey
OP_0 OP_PUSHBYTES_20 62712b788b618bb5ec0c0521e1aef7df9002a8e2
address
bc1qvfcjk7ytvx9mtmqvq5s7rthhm7gq928za5ure5
transaction
85c39dbcf3b0098f14ebd628d38ab2db3eb90325fc45a1467fe2a52213c4bf06
spent
true